Is Calming Corner a Good Fit for Me?
Calming Corner specializes in anxiety and supporting adults through navigating anxiety and emotional distress during major life transitions. Whether you are experiencing changes related to career, relationships, education, relocation, or shifts in identity, therapy is focused on helping you regain a sense of stability, clarity, and emotional balance during periods of uncertainty.
Our approach integrates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T), Dialectical Behavioral Therapy (DBT), Acceptance and Commitment Therapy (ACT), Solution Focused, and regulation-based strategies to support emotional awareness, coping skills, and long-term resilience.
Many clients reach out when anxiety begins to feel overwhelming or when life changes start to feel hard to manage. This may include ongoing worry, panic symptoms, social anxiety, or stress related to major transitions such as new roles, relationship changes, or shifts in life direction.
Treatment is geared toward addressing concerns that commonly arise during life transitions, including:
Intrusive or racing thoughts during periods of uncertainty
Difficulty concentrating or staying organized while adjusting to change
Overthinking and persistent worry about the future
Increased impulsivity or difficulty making decisions
Perfectionism and fear of “getting it wrong”
Heightened self-criticism and negative self-talk
Avoidance of responsibilities or situations due to anxiety
Irritability or emotional reactivity
Procrastination related to overwhelm or fear
Thought spiraling and difficulty mentally “shutting off”
Low self-esteem or identity confusion
Panic symptoms or heightened anxiety responses
Low mood or emotional exhaustion
Decreased motivation and energy
Sleep disturbances related to stress or transition-related anxiety
